🔹 “Keep Your Accounts Updated: Simple Steps to Stop Hackers in Their Tracks”

Many people underestimate the danger of outdated account information — until they lose access. Cybercriminals target weak, forgotten, or outdated accounts to steal personal and business data. Keeping your account information current is one of the easiest yet most overlooked defenses against cyberattacks.

  1. Why Account Hygiene Matters

    • Outdated recovery details block access when you need it most.

    • Old passwords and inactive accounts are prime targets for hackers.

  2. Common Risks of Neglecting Updates

    • Account hijacking and credential stuffing.

    • Unauthorized data access through forgotten apps or integrations.

    • Identity theft and business email compromise (BEC).

  3. Essential Account Maintenance Tips

    • Update recovery emails, phone numbers, and MFA settings regularly.

    • Review and revoke old app permissions.

    • Use password managers to rotate passwords securely.
